<svg x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" class="reftest-wait" onload="setTimeAndSnapshot(2, true)"> <script xlink:href="../smil-util.js" type="text/javascript"/> <!-- Test of animation sandwich priority based on syncbase dependencies. This case includes many cycles. c is dependent on a. b is dependent on c. So b is the most dependent and should be on top. --> <rect width="100" height="100" fill="purple"> <set attributeName="fill" id="c" to="orange" begin="a.begin; b.begin"/> <set attributeName="fill" id="b" to="green" begin="c.begin; b.begin"/> <set attributeName="fill" id="a" to="red" begin="1s; b.begin; c.begin"/> </rect> </svg>